I usually check my coach every couple days. Went out one afternoon and had a split air hose in the front compartment with the air compressor. Well the compressor had been running continually for quite a while and was very hot. Shut it off, repaired hose, let it cool off a couple hours. Turned it back on and it has been fine since. I think while it was running it was getting enough cooling air to keep from shutting down. But once I turned it off it got real hot.
